Output e15a92daaa5da7b775bbf46ed558173a53f69fc5c01f3e5fcd7965da3b156bad:7

value
34609954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41b587139b2ea573ca539eadf263c886dfdc7fe4 OP_EQUAL
address
MDtbcfHZThKVPvNtCtGhCu33Lw6uE2FdL7
transaction
e15a92daaa5da7b775bbf46ed558173a53f69fc5c01f3e5fcd7965da3b156bad
spent
true